Use the Right Mic (and Know How to Use It)

A dynamic mic (like the Shure SM7B or Samson Q2U) is great for voice and podcasting. Speak into the correct side—usually the front, not the top.

Mic Positioning Matters

Stay about 2–3 inches from the mic. Use a pop filter or windscreen to reduce plosives (hard P and B sounds). Slightly angle the mic off-center from your mouth to avoid breath noise.

Reduce Background Noise

Record in a quiet, carpeted room with soft furnishings. Turn off fans, HVAC, and silence notifications. Consider a noise gate or suppression plugin if needed.

Watch Your Levels

Aim for -12dB to -6dB when recording. Avoid peaking (clipping). Use headphones to monitor while recording—this helps catch issues early.

Record in WAV, Not MP3

Always record in uncompressed formats (like WAV) for highest quality, then convert to MP3 for publishing.

🎤 Confidence Tips for Sounding Natural and Engaging

Practice Before Recording

Do a short “warm-up” session. Talk out loud about your topic for a few minutes off-mic.

Practice your intro and key points—don’t wing it unless you’re a seasoned pro.

Use Bullet Points, Not Scripts

Reading can sound stiff. Instead, work from an outline so you sound natural and conversational.

Smile When You Speak

It changes your tone and helps you sound more warm and confident.

Pause with Purpose

Silence is powerful. Don’t rush. Short pauses give listeners time to absorb and give you time to breathe.

Imagine Talking to One Person

Picture your ideal listener. This keeps your delivery personal and focused—not like you’re broadcasting to a crowd.

Listen Back & Improve

Review your episodes occasionally. Note areas where you sound strongest—and where you can grow.

Fake It 'Til You Sound It

Confidence grows with repetition. Even if you’re nervous, keep showing up. You’ll find your voice over time.
